Tel Aviv, June 27 (NationPress) - The Israel Defense Forces (IDF) announced on Friday that a recent military operation lasting 12 days inflicted considerable harm on three of Iran's principal nuclear sites: Fordow, Natanz, and Isfahan. This action represents a significant setback for the Iranian regime's nuclear capabilities.

The IDF stated that 'Operation Rising Lion' was initiated on June 13 with the objective of disrupting Iran's nuclear and missile initiatives, following the detection of advancements in these programs, which are perceived as threats aimed at the destruction of Israel.

As part of the operation, the IDF eliminated 11 high-ranking nuclear scientists pivotal to Iran's weapons development and targeted the inactive reactor at Arak to hinder any future utilization.

“The core elements of the missile production sector were targeted. Over 35 sites were struck, resulting in the total destruction of 200 launchers, equating to 50% of the Iranian regime's capabilities. In total, more than 1,500 components, 15 enemy aircraft, over 90 targets, 80 surface-to-air missile launchers, and 6 airfields were engaged. Hundreds of Iranian military personnel were neutralized, along with numerous commanders and over 30 senior officials from the Iranian security apparatus,” the IDF reported.

The IDF emphasized that throughout the operation, they achieved substantial success and established complete aerial freedom over Iranian territory, accomplishing all defined objectives.

“High-quality intelligence and operational prowess were crucial throughout the operation. The defense systems were active continuously alongside the offensive measures,” stated the IDF.

Additionally, the Israeli military highlighted that to maintain air superiority, the Israeli Air Force executed 1,500 sorties, including around 600 in-flight refueling missions to reach Iran.

“During the operation, 1,400 airstrikes were conducted by fighter jets, with an additional 500 strikes from UAVs. The farthest strike was executed at Mashhad airport, approximately 2,400 km from Israel. Furthermore, hundreds of anti-aircraft missiles and drones were intercepted, achieving a 99% interception rate of drones launched from Iran,” the IDF added.

During the 12-day operation, the Home Front Command and rescue teams were deployed across more than 170 locations throughout the country.

Earlier this week,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u confirmed acceptance of a ceasefire proposal from Iran, concluding 12 days of intense conflict between the two nations.

In a statement from the Prime Minister's Office, Netanyahu proclaimed that Israel had successfully met all strategic objectives of 'Operation Rising Lion' and exceeded expectations.

“Israel achieved all the goals of Operation Rising Lion, surpassing initial expectations. We have eliminated a dual existential threat in both the nuclear and ballistic missile arenas,” the statement concluded.
